Setting Share Access

Access the CIFS Share Access Restrictions screen by clicking the file system icon.
Share Access Restriction
To limit share access to particular users or groups, enter their names in the Read-only users,
Read-only groups, Write-enabled users, and Write-enabled group fields. The names must
be valid accounts, either on the network storage or on the domain controller. Note that
access control differs slightly from service to service.
For instance, to allow read-only access to all, and read/write access only to user fred and
group engr, set the following:
Default: Read-only
Write-enabled users: fred
Write-enabled groups: engr
To limit this access only to hosts 192.168.2.101 and 192.168.2.102, set the following:
Default: Read-only
Hosts allowed access: 192.168.2.101, 192.168.2.102
Write-enabled users: fred
Write-enabled groups: engr
To specify some users and groups for read-only access and some for read/write access, and
disallow all other users and groups, enter the following:
Default: Disabled
Hosts allowed access: 192.168.2.101, 192.168.2.102
Read-only users: mary, joe
Read-only groups: marketing, finance
Write-enabled users: fred
Write-enabled groups: engr
To grant guests access to this share, select the Allow guest access check box.
